Typical Problems with Windows and Doors
Windows and doors can experience a series of problems gradually. Knowing these typical issues can help house owners take prompt action, improving both the longevity and efficiency of their components.
Common Issues EncounteredDrafts: Poor insulation can enable cold air in and warm air out, causing increased energy costs.Trouble in Operation: Windows and doors might end up being stuck or difficult to open due to swelling from humidity or other factors.Broken Seals: double glazed repairs near me-glazed windows can develop broken seals that compromise insulation.Squeaky Hinges: Doors typically suffer from squeaks due to worn-out hinges or lack of lubrication.Broken Glass: External aspects such as hail or flying particles can lead to split or broken glass panes.Decaying Frames: Wooden frames can rot due to extended direct exposure to wetness.Misalignment: Doors may become misaligned, causing gaps that permit pests or wetness to enter.Condensation: Moisture in between glass panes suggests a failed seal, affecting insulation and clarity.Issue TypeSignsPossible CausesDraftsFeel cold air around windows/doorsPoor insulation or used weather condition strippingProblem in OperationSticking or hard to openSwelling from humidity or dirt buildupBroken SealsCondensation between glass panesFailures in adhesive or sealantSqueaky HingesNoise when opening/closing doorsDamaged hinges or lack of lubricationSplit GlassVisible fractures or shatteringHail or effect damageDecaying FramesFlaking paint, soft woodLong direct exposure to wetnessMisalignmentSpaces or uneven closingSettling of the houseCondensationWetness caught in between panesFailed sealsValue of Timely Repairs

Preventative Maintenance Tips
To increase the lifespan of windows and doors, routine maintenance is essential. Here are some proactive actions property owners can take:
Inspect Regularly: Look for indications of wear, damage, or drafts at least twice a year.Tidy Glass and Frames: Keeping doors and windows tidy prevents accumulation of dirt that can lead to degeneration.Conduct Routine Lubrication: Regularly oil hinges to guarantee smooth operation.Assess Seals: Inspect and replace weather condition stripping and seals as required.Look for Rot: Look for indications of rot, particularly in wooden frames, and address issues early.Frequently asked questionsWhat are signs that I need to replace my windows?Considerable drafts or air leakagesNoticeable condensation in between glass panesSplitting or decaying framesDifficulty opening or closing windowsCan I repair windows myself?
Small repairs, such as changing weather condition stripping, oiling hinges, and changing broken glass panes, can frequently be done by house owners. However, for major structural concerns, expert aid is recommended.
How often should I perform maintenance on my windows and doors?
At minimum, inspect your windows and doors two times a year, ideally in the spring and fall. Regular maintenance can avoid more considerable problems.
